[detainee] Azzimuddin is a citizen of Afghanistan who was held in extrajudicial detention in the United States Bagram Theater Internment Facility, in Afghanistan. He was released on May 15, 2010, after approximately three months of detention. Ten other Afghans were released at the same time as he was. The Miami Herald described their releas...
Found on
No exact match found